Results of the Sibanye-Stillwater Annual General Meeting (AGM)

(PresseBox) (Johannesburg, )
Sibanye-Stillwater (Tickers JSE: SSW and NYSE: SBSW) - https://www.commodity-tv.com/ondemand/companies/profil/sibanye-stillwater-ltd/ - advises shareholders that all resolutions were passed by the requisite majority at the Group's AGM held by way of utilising electronic communication and electronic platforms at 09:00 (CAT) this morning with the exception of the non-binding Ordinary Resolution number 13.

The number of shares voted in person or by proxy was 2,202,970,456 representing 77.83% of Sibanye-Stillwater’s 2,830,567,264 total ordinary shares in issue. The resolutions proposed at the AGM and the percentage of shares voted for and against each resolution, as well as those that abstained, are set out below: Table

* Engagement with Shareholders regarding Sibanye-Stillwater’s Remuneration Implementation Report (Ordinary resolution 13):

Due to more than 25% of the voting rights exercised voted against the Company’s Remuneration Implementation Report, dissenting shareholders are hereby invited, in line with the King IV Report on Corporate Governance for South Africa, 2016 and paragraph 3.84(j) of the JSE Listings Requirements, to raise any concerns and recommendations by email with the Company from the date of this AGM results announcement up to and including 30 June 2024.

The Company, through the Remuneration committee, will address all legitimate objections and concerns raised in writing, and if required, engage further with shareholders. Feedback on the outcome of the process will be reported in terms of the applicable JSE Listing Requirements.

About Sibanye-Stillwater

Sibanye-Stillwater is a multinational mining and metals processing group with a diverse portfolio of operations, projects and investments across five continents. The Group is also one of the foremost global recyclers of PGM autocatalysts and has interests in leading mine tailings retreatment operations.

Sibanye-Stillwater is one of the world’s largest primary producers of platinum, palladium, and rhodium and is a top tier gold producer. It also produces and refines iridium and ruthenium, nickel, chrome, copper and cobalt. The Group has recently begun to diversify its asset portfolio into battery metals mining and processing and increase its presence in the circular economy by growing its recycling and tailings reprocessing exposure globally.
